Hans Johannsen went to sea at age 14, and worked for the Hamburg-Amerika line before the war.
When his U-boat was sunk he was taken prisoner. On 12 February, 1944 he was one of five U-boat commanders to escape from the POW camp at Papago Park, Arizona (USA). Traveling with two others, he was recaptured at a point some thirty miles inside the Mexican border.
After the war Johannsen became an official on the Kiel Canal.
